![]() ![]() Those feature updates were designed to be delivered through Windows Update and are, for all intents and purposes, full Windows version upgrades. Eventually, they settled on a predictable schedule for feature updates, with major releases every six months, typically in March/April and September/October. ![]() With Windows 10, Microsoft experimented with feature updates during the chaotic first year or two, even assigning marketing names to each big feature release: Anniversary Update, Creators Update, and so on. If you think you understand Microsoft's strategy for Windows feature updates, it's time for a reset.
